The last few times that i`ve gone to open a sound file or flash movie on a webpage, a text box appears under the cursor that says "click to activate this", also if I watch a video on a webpage & I hover over it, a line appears around media player & I get the same as above, but if I single click over the video then the box dissapears & that text doesn`t pop up anymore.

I`ve checked the same sites in Netscape 8.1 but this problem only occurs in IE6.

Am I right in thinking that this may be an active x problem? :?

Done a bit of research & I remembered that this only started to happen after I ran windows update. Turns out that due to some kind of dispute, applying update KB912945 causes this problem! & the only way around it is to uninstall the update.

So heres a warning to people about to update XP Home/Pro, DO NOT CHOOSE UPDATE KB912945
